The Echoes of Ninghua: A Gothic Requiem

The rain lashed against the windows of the old, abandoned apartment building, a relentless drumbeat that seemed to echo the pulse of a city on the brink of madness. The street below was a ghost town, the eerie silence broken only by the occasional wail of a siren. Inside, amidst the dust and cobwebs, lived a man named Liang, a man with a secret that could shatter the world as he knew it.

Liang had always been a man of few words, a man who preferred the company of shadows to the light of day. His life had been a quiet one, but that was about to change. The Ninghua Nexus, a peculiar urban legend that spoke of a serial killer who had vanished without a trace, had taken root in his mind. It was a story that had been whispered in hushed tones for decades, a tale of a man who left no trace behind, whose victims were never found.

One rainy night, Liang received a letter. It was unsigned, but the handwriting was familiar. It was from the Ninghua Nexus, a call to action that would change his life forever. The letter spoke of a new serial killer, one who had begun to imitate the old man's methods. The city was in turmoil, and Liang felt a strange sense of purpose. He knew he had to act.

He visited the old apartment building, a place that had been abandoned for years. The air was thick with the scent of decay, and the walls seemed to breathe with a life of their own. Liang's footsteps echoed through the empty halls, his heart pounding with a rhythm that matched the storm outside. He reached the top floor, where the Nexus had once lived. The door was unlocked, and he stepped inside.

The apartment was a time capsule, frozen in the 1950s. The furniture was dusty, the walls adorned with faded photographs. Liang wandered through the rooms, each one more sinister than the last. He found a journal, the pages filled with entries that spoke of a man consumed by a twisted obsession. The journal detailed the murders, the methods, and the reasons behind each killing. The killer had been driven by a deep-seated need for control, a desire to mold the world in his own image.

Liang read on, his mind racing. He realized that the new serial killer was not just imitating the old man; he was channeling his darkest desires. The Nexus had returned, and he was here to finish what he had started. Liang knew he had to stop him, but how?

He followed the clues, each one leading him deeper into the heart of the city. The killer had left a trail of victims, each one more desperate and alone than the last. Liang met with the survivors, listening to their stories, searching for any sign of the killer's next move. He knew that time was running out, and he had to act fast.

The night of the final confrontation arrived. Liang stood in the alleyway, the rain soaking through his clothes. He could hear the killer's footsteps approaching, the sound of a man driven by madness. The confrontation was brief but intense. Liang, using the knowledge he had gained from the journal, managed to outsmart the killer, but not without great personal cost.

The killer was stopped, but Liang's own sanity was slipping away. He found himself in the same apartment, surrounded by the same dusty furniture and faded photographs. The journal was open in front of him, the words blurring together. He looked up, and for a moment, he saw the face of the old man in the mirror. It was a face filled with regret and sorrow.

Liang realized that he had become the Nexus, a man consumed by the same darkness that had driven the original killer. He closed the journal, the weight of the secret pressing down on him. He knew he had to escape, to leave the city and the memories behind. He stepped into the rain, the cold droplets washing away the blood and the pain.

He walked away from the ruins as the blood-red rain fell from the sky, leaving behind a city that had been forever changed. The Ninghua Nexus had returned, but this time, it had left a man who would never be the same.

The Echoes of Ninghua: A Gothic Requiem is a story of obsession, of a man who becomes what he seeks to destroy. It is a tale of a city haunted by its past, and of the cost of confronting the darkest corners of the human soul.
